Composition-induced phase evolution and high strain response in Ba(Zn1/3Nb2/3)O3-modified (Bi0.5Na0.5)TiO3-based lead-free ferroelectrics
Addition of 1.0 mol% Ba(Zn1/3Nb2/3O3) into (Bi0.5Na0.5)0.93Ba0.07TiO3 results in the decrease of the rhombohedrality and the evolution from ferroelectric to antiferroelectric relaxor, thus leads to the emergence of a large field-induced strain of 0.39%.
